dmaengine: imx-sdma: Add a new DMATYPE for SAI
This patch simply adds a new DMATYPE for SAI which's included in i.MX6 Solo X. Signed-off-by: Nicolin Chen <nicoleotsuka@gmail.com> Acked-by: Shawn Guo <shawn.guo@linaro.org> Signed-off-by: Vinod Koul <vinod.koul@intel.com>
This commit is contained in:
parent
26fd830a99
commit
29aebfde88
3 changed files with 3 additions and 0 deletions
|
@ -48,6 +48,7 @@ The full ID of peripheral types can be found below.
|
||||||
21 ESAI
|
21 ESAI
|
||||||
22 SSI Dual FIFO (needs firmware ver >= 2)
|
22 SSI Dual FIFO (needs firmware ver >= 2)
|
||||||
23 Shared ASRC
|
23 Shared ASRC
|
||||||
|
24 SAI
|
||||||
|
|
||||||
The third cell specifies the transfer priority as below.
|
The third cell specifies the transfer priority as below.
|
||||||
|
|
||||||
|
|
|
@ -729,6 +729,7 @@ static void sdma_get_pc(struct sdma_channel *sdmac,
|
||||||
case IMX_DMATYPE_CSPI:
|
case IMX_DMATYPE_CSPI:
|
||||||
case IMX_DMATYPE_EXT:
|
case IMX_DMATYPE_EXT:
|
||||||
case IMX_DMATYPE_SSI:
|
case IMX_DMATYPE_SSI:
|
||||||
|
case IMX_DMATYPE_SAI:
|
||||||
per_2_emi = sdma->script_addrs->app_2_mcu_addr;
|
per_2_emi = sdma->script_addrs->app_2_mcu_addr;
|
||||||
emi_2_per = sdma->script_addrs->mcu_2_app_addr;
|
emi_2_per = sdma->script_addrs->mcu_2_app_addr;
|
||||||
break;
|
break;
|
||||||
|
|
|
@ -41,6 +41,7 @@ enum sdma_peripheral_type {
|
||||||
IMX_DMATYPE_ESAI, /* ESAI */
|
IMX_DMATYPE_ESAI, /* ESAI */
|
||||||
IMX_DMATYPE_SSI_DUAL, /* SSI Dual FIFO */
|
IMX_DMATYPE_SSI_DUAL, /* SSI Dual FIFO */
|
||||||
IMX_DMATYPE_ASRC_SP, /* Shared ASRC */
|
IMX_DMATYPE_ASRC_SP, /* Shared ASRC */
|
||||||
|
IMX_DMATYPE_SAI, /* SAI */
|
||||||
};
|
};
|
||||||
|
|
||||||
enum imx_dma_prio {
|
enum imx_dma_prio {
|
||||||
|
|
Loading…
Add table
Add a link
Reference in a new issue